Overcoming Mid-Journey Fatigue

Motivation can wane during any fitness journey, but the key to success is knowing how to overcome fatigue and keep moving forward.

Fitness: Adjust, Don’t Quit

When workouts feel tough, consider modifying rather than skipping.

  1. Shorten Sessions: A 20-minute workout is better than nothing.
  2. Change It Up: Try a new activity to spark excitement.
  3. Focus on Fun: Dance, play a sport, or explore nature.

Action Step: Swap one workout this week for something fun and different.

Nutrition: Simplify Choices

Healthy eating shouldn’t feel like a chore.

  1. Prep Snacks: Keep simple, nutritious options like nuts or fruit available.
  2. Batch Cook: Make meals in advance to avoid decision fatigue.
  3. Forgive Slip-Ups: One treat doesn’t derail your progress.

Action Step: Prep three easy snacks today to stay on track.

Mindset: Stay Inspired

Motivation is a mindset you can cultivate.

  1. Revisit Your Goals: Reflect on why you started.
  2. Celebrate Progress: Focus on how far you’ve come.
  3. Seek Support: Lean on friends, family, or online groups.

Action Step: Write a short letter to your future self about how you’ll feel when you reach your goal.
